
Overview
About this vessel
Priced to meet the market and reflecting true condition, THAI CHARM is available immediately at the Royal Langkawi Yacht Club. The vessel is a stalled refit due to lockdown conditions and needs completing, mostly cosmetic. THAI CHARM has had approximately 100k USD spent on the installation of state of the art navigation and CZone digital switching equipment. The lower helm now features no less than 4 large touch screens with digital switch control of all the vessel's electrical operations—turn on the aircon, lights and more—and the system may also be customised with many modes to suit various vessel situations. The CZone touch screens also display real time status of critical elements such as AC and DC power, fuel and water levels.
The vessel needs completing for perfect cruising in a few areas only. There is a little cosmetic work to be done outside, one generator needs attention or replacement, and the electric heads in each bathroom should be replaced. The vessel is under professional care and the engines are run periodically.
General Layout
The vessel has an unrivaled layout with top quality fabric, furnishings and finish throughout. There are many common areas for entertainment and relaxing such that even with a full complement of guest and crew, the vessel never feels overcrowded. There are six main areas: (1) flybridge deck, (2) main deck saloon incorporating the lower helm, dining and lounge area, (3) raised aft deck, (4) foredeck, (5) forward lower deck with the master and guest cabins, (6) aft lower deck with galley, crew cabin and saloon and engine room. The yacht is fully air conditioned throughout.
Main Deck Saloon
Entry to the main deck level is through a large sliding door from the raised aft deck. A large sofa and coffee table to starboard faces a fully equipped entertainment centre with a large flatscreen TV, Kenwood CD/DVD player, and graphic equalizer. A cocktail bar with its own icemaker follows. Access to port side decks is available to port after the bar. A round dining table with seating for six people is to starboard. Full forward to starboard is the recently upgraded lower helm. Opposite the helm are two opposing stairways, one to the forward lower deck and the other down to the galley and crew quarters in the aft lower deck.
Forward Lower Deck
The sleeping accommodation in the forward lower deck consists of a full beam central master suite with its own en suite bathroom featuring a combo bath/shower and jacuzzi—a beautiful cabin with a large island bed, settee, desk, wardrobe, vanity, and flat screen TV. The forward guest cabin has the same island double with an adjoining bathroom with head, vanity and shower. A second guest cabin to port features a double berth against the hull and is equally beautifully appointed. An attractive four bunk guest cabin ideal for kids has direct access to and shares the forward guest cabin bathroom.
Aft Lower Deck
This section houses the galley and crew quarters. The L-shaped galley features quality formica and granite countertops with a double sink with drainer, GALLEY MAID three ring electric hob and oven, SIEMENS extractor hood, standing HITACHI fridge/freezer, and SHARP microwave. The crew cabin contains two single berths with wardrobe, drawers and vanity, and a bathroom opposite with head, sink and separate shower stall. At the stern end is a secure emergency exit door out to the transom. There is also a crew dining area and saloon.
Bathrooms
The four bathrooms are in need of repair, with lights removed in readiness for replacement and at least one electric head requiring replacement.
Flybridge
In 2012 a new GRP hard top was installed on the flybridge with full drop down clears, greatly improving the space. The helm is now completely protected in adverse conditions. There is plenty of seating plus a fully fitted bar with fridge and sink. A rail mounted gas BBQ completes the scene for entertaining and relaxing. At the helm is a double seat with associated navigation and engine controls.
Engine Room
The engine room is a spacious and well lit design. The main engines are easy to work on, as are the two generators. All machinery is run frequently. A bank of eight batteries is housed forward under the central gangway, with a work bench and numerous tools.
